The 2009 Chevrolet Corvette, part of the vehicle's 6th generation, is a distinguished sports car celebrated for its performance and power. It's available in Coupe, Convertible, and the ultra-high-performance Z06 and ZR1 trims. Under the hood, three different V8 engines are offered with outputs ranging from 430 hp to an imposing 638 hp in the supercharged ZR1. A 6-speed manual transmission comes standard on all models, with a 6-speed automatic available for the base trims. Inside, the vehicle features a simplified instrument panel and upgraded materials over its predecessors. For entertainment, it comes with a 7-inch touch screen and supports satellite radio. On the safety front, Corvette includes features like anti-lock brakes and traction control, but misses on the modern driver assist features. Crucially, the 2009 model was the introduction year for the now-legendary ZR1 trim, making it a key landmark in the Corvette's history.
